R&D Partners is seeking to hire a Biobank Histopathology Scientist in Gaithersburg, MD.
Your main responsibilities as a Biobank Histopathology Scientist:
Manage or escalate histology issues to bring expertise to resolve problems.
Contribute to biobank operations and laboratory training & education and maintenance of histology and microtomy areas, relevant SOPs, equipment maintenance, COSHH guidelines and risk assessments.
In addition, the role holder will understand Safety Health and Environmental (SHE) procedures and other regulations applicable to the subject area.
When applicable, provide histological technical support to the organisation and collaboration with scientific functions, including Microtomy, cryosectioning, routine histological staining, immunohistochemistry staining, slide scanning and digital image analysis.
To be responsible for the implementation and continued maintenance of archiving of all study-based materials, including raw data, images, FFPE blocks and slides.
What we are looking for in a Biobank Histopathology Scientist:
At minimum 5 years of histotech experience.
Fully competent in Histology techniques such as Microtomy, different staining methodologies and evaluation of the different challenges in the process.
Fluent in English as the company working language
Degree in a scientific discipline (BSc or MSc)
